Minnesota Social Service Association

Organization Overview

Minnesota Social Service Association is located in St Paul, MN. The organization was established in 1943. According to its NTEE Classification (P20) the organization is classified as: Human Service Organizations, under the broad grouping of Human Services and related organizations. As of 12/2022, Minnesota Social Service Association employed 7 individuals. This organization is an independent organization and not affiliated with a larger national or regional group of organizations. Minnesota Social Service Association is a 501(c)(3) and as such, is described as a "Charitable or Religous organization or a private foundation" by the IRS.

For the year ending 12/2022, Minnesota Social Service Association generated $870.0k in total revenue. This represents relatively stable growth, over the past 8 years the organization has increased revenue by an average of 5.5% each year. All expenses for the organization totaled $782.8k during the year ending 12/2022. While expenses have increased by 2.6% per year over the past 8 years. They've been increasing with an increasing level of total revenue. You can explore the organizations financials more deeply in the financial statements section below.

Mission & Program ActivityExcerpts From the 990 Filing

TAX YEAR

2022

Describe the Organization's Mission:

Part 3 - Line 1

EDUCATION & TRAINING, GRASSROOTS PUBLIC POLICY & ADVOCACY, MEMBERSHIP BENEFITS TO HEALTH & HUMAN SERVICE PROFESSIONALS.

Describe the Organization's Program Activity:

Part 3 - Line 4a

EDUCATION AND TRAINING: MSSA'S EDUCATION AND TRAINING PROGRAMS PROVIDE AFFORDABLE, HIGH-QUALITY CONTINUING EDUCATION OPPORTUNITIES FOR HEALTH AND HUMAN SERVICES PROFESSIONALS MSSA HOSTS AN ANNUAL TRAINING CONFERENCE AND EXPO EACH MARCH IN MINNEAPOLIS THAT BRINGS TOGETHER OVER 3,500 HEALTH AND HUMAN SERVICE PROFESSIONALS FOR THREE DAYS OF TRAINING IN ADDITION, SEVEN, ONE-DAY REGIONAL CONFERENCES ARE HELD THROUGHOUT THE STATE MSSA WORKS DILIGENTLY TO ENSURE EDUCATIONAL OPPORTUNITIES THAT COVER A VAST ARRAY OF HEALTH AND HUMAN SERVICE TOPICS, INCLUDE EMERGING AND BEST PRACTICES, AND FEATURE BOTH LOCAL AND NATIONAL SPEAKERS.


PUBLIC POLICY AND ADVOCACY: AS A MEMBERSHIP ASSOCIATION OF OVER 3,500 HEALTH AND HUMAN SERVICE PROFESSIONALS, MSSA'S PUBLIC POLICY STRENGTHS INCLUDE A LARGE AND DIVERSE MEMBERSHIP, WITH SUBJECT MATTER EXPERTISE ACROSS THE FIELD, GEOGRAPHICAL DIVERSITY THAT COVERS ALL LEGISLATIVE DISTRICTS, MEMBERS FORM THE PUBLIC, PRIVATE, AND NON-PROFIT SECTORS THAT ENABLE US TO VIEW HEALTH AND HUMAN SERVICE PROGRAMS FROM ALL ANGLES.


MEMBER SERVICES: MSSA'S GOAL IS TO ENSURE OUR MEMBER PROFESSIONALS ARE EXCEPTIONAL, TO DO THAT MSSA PROVIDES THEIR MEMBERSHIP, OF OVER 3,500 HEALTH AND HUMAN SERVICES PROFESSIONALS, WITH THE CONNECTION AND SUPPORT THEY NEED TO BE THE BEST IN THE HEALTH AND HUMAN SERVICES FIELD THIS INCLUDES AN AWARDS PROGRAM (BOTH REGIONAL AND STATEWIDE), A SCHOLARSHIP PROGRAM, AN ONLINE CAREER CENTER, AND VARIOUS COMMUNICATIONS-FROM WEEKLY EMAILS TO NEWSLETTERS TO SOCIAL MEDIA.
